Larkhall train station offers a variety of amenities for travelers. While there is no ticket office, you can easily collect pre-purchased tickets from the available ticket machines. It’s easily accessible with step-free pathways throughout, making it a Category A station, and complete with services such as CCTV and help points to ensure safety and assistance if needed. Despite the absence of refreshment facilities, public Wi-Fi, or even an ATM, the station makes up for it with its functional simplicity and ease of navigation, especially for those with accessibility needs. Blue Badge parking is available, with 13 designated spaces to cater to users requiring easy access.
Larkhall station is integrally linked with various modes of transport. For those moments when the trains are interrupted, a rail replacement bus service can be boarded on Caledonian Road, right across from the Police Station. The station also features easy access to taxis, with details available via TrainTaxi services. For bus enthusiasts, there’s comprehensive information on routes and services available on Traveline Scotland, ensuring your journey is smooth from start to finish.

While planning your visit to Langbank Train Station, it's important to note that the station is somewhat basic in its offerings. There is no ticket office or ticket machines available, so travelers should be prepared with tickets bought in advance. Fortunately, smartcard validators are in place for those using smartcards, allowing for a seamless journey without needing a paper ticket. For passengers requiring assistance, help points are available, but there's no staff assistance directly at the station. Services such as departure screens and announcements keep passengers informed about their journeys. Despite its simplicity, Langbank Train Station provides step-free access in parts of the station with ramps leading to both platforms. Travelers should be aware that step distances might vary more than usual when boarding or alighting trains here.
Linking up with your next mode of transportation from Langbank is straightforward and stress-free. While the station itself doesn’t offer taxi or car hire services, detailed information can be accessed via traintaxi.co.uk to coordinate your continued journey. Buses conveniently pick up and drop off passengers at the station entrance on Main Road, making it easy to switch between rail and road.
